    dtbsage, The book Old Rifle Scopes by Nick Stroebel lists a Hensoldt Diatal D 6X with a value of $250 to $325. It was manufactured from 1958 to 1968. The price of this scope in 1959 was $89. For comparison the Lyman All American 6X was priced at $59.50 and the Bausch and Lomb Balsix was priced at $75. These prices are from the 1959 Gun Digest. The Hensoldt was a premium quality scope.
